Additional Readings:

The Jarvis March Convex Hull Method:

Chan's Simple OutputSensitive Convex Hull Algorithm (mostly for
cs266 students):

Divideandconquer convex hulls:

Upper hull binary search.
Reading Section 13 in the following paper gives the binary search
method:

The Four Color Theorem:

Polygon triangulation:

Range trees:

Point location:

3D Convex Hulls:
